Find your "Happy Place" just across the street from the beach. This cheerful beachy duplex with a pool is a welcoming space for family and friends to gather or make new friends by the pool. Each level of the duplex has a deck for appreciating time outside, including a hot tub on the ground level. With the main living area on the third floor that maximizes your ocean vistas, you can prepare a family dinner or relax in the main living area with adored ones.

~2100 sq ft of space in one of the prettiest parts of Emerald Isle and just across the street from the beach.

Bedroom 1: King | Bedroom 2: Queen | Bedroom 3: Bunk/Double and Single

First Floor: Main entrance to the home via, keyless entry with a code. Game room with foosball table, full-size refrigerator, and queen sleeper couch.

Second Floor: Bedroom 1, 2 and 3. Oceanside decks for enjoying a morning sunrise or a peaceful moment with your favorite beach read.

Third Floor: Main living area with the living room feature vistas of the ocean and a deck with seating. Kitchen on the sound side with plenty of seating.

Shared Pool: The pool area is shared by both sides of the duplex. A ideal chance to make new friends or savor it all if you rent both sides!

Parking - 2 in the driveway and 2 on the parking pad.

No Smoking of any kind, additional costs will apply.

No events.

Modest dogs of under 50 lbs are allowed. No fee for the first pet. $150 fee for a second pet.

How to book the best rental experience:

Cost saving strategies:

  • Summertime is high season in Emerald Isle. To get the best value, try shifting your vacation week to the Spring or Fall months. May, September, and October offer great weather, , and reduced traffic. Many vacationers use this method to find larger homes within budget, or to book an oceanfront rental that would otherwise be unaffordable during the high season. Speaking of the off-season, don't overlook the holidays for a Crystal Coast vacation! Who wouldn't love a holiday vacation near the ocean? Christmas, Thanksgiving, and New Years Eve are great times to gather with loved ones at the beach.
  • Book your vacation rental as soon as possible. Rental schedules often become available 12 months in advance (or in September just after the Summer season ends). Many families reserve their Summer rental homes during Winter holiday gatherings. Reserve before these holidays for best selection.
  • Hosts sometimes offer special rates for veterans and active duty military. It's always a good idea to check with your host or property manager to see if special offers are available for your group before you book.
  • Property management companies typically offer guests an option to add vacation insurance protection. Trip insurance, which normally costs between 1% - 5% of the booking price, offers visitors reimbursement of their vacation costs for missed trip time as a result of medical-related catastrophes or weather disasters, as well as ensuing additional hurricane evacuation charges, such as an unexpected hotel overnight or extra fuel expenses. Trip insurance is definitely a life-saver if the unforeseen happens. Ask the property owner for additional information.
  • Find a copy of your local Crystal Coast visitors guide upon arrival. If your rental home doesn't have a copy, you can find them at local grocery stores, shopping centers, and visitor centers. In addition to great information, travel guides have offers and deals for nearby tours and attractions.

How to choose the best vacation home:

  • Choose vacation dates and spending budget.
  • Decide how many beds and the configuration your family requires. Second row, easy beach access, views and a pool has 3 bedrooms and 3 bathrooms.
  • Precise descriptions of bedrooms and bed counts & types is usually accessible on booking pages. If you don't see them listed, reach out to the property owner before you book the rental. Note that most property listings specify the max. guest capacity, which oftentimes includes sofa beds in living rooms. You will need to determine what is best for your trip.
  • If there's an individual Crystal Coast destination you long to visit, browse rentals that are either near by, or those that cater especially to your requirements.
  • Proper accessibility amenities can make or ruin a vacation for those with limited mobility. Make certain to ask about specialized equipment and wheel chair accessibility.
  • Some rental properties allow pets, and others do not. Allowable types of pet, size and breeds may be restricted, and added costs may apply. Ask the host about allowable breeds and types before booking.

More tips for your stay:

  • Review arrival and departure procedures before leaving home. Save the instructions to your smartphone, and take a printed backup.
  • Upon arrival, document any damages to the property and immediately alert the property manager. Record all correspondence just in case a dispute arises.
  • Ask questions. You may need instructions for a hot tub, elevator or appliance. Contact your property manager. They are there to help! A brief telephone call prevents lots of problems.
  • Respecting quiet hours and parking rules can make a stay more pleasurable. Be a good neighbor. You will magnify your chance to make some new local friends, and resident neighbors are usually a fantastic source for finding the best local restaurants, beaches, and hangouts.
  • Speaking of neighbors... Ask a local! Neighbors can typically help you find the best spots in town. Who better to ask where to find the fresh catch of the day, have a great night out, or the best spots for shopping?
  • Ensure you protect the rental owner (and your stuff!) by locking the rental when you are away, just like you would at home.
  • Don't leave anything behind! Just before you drive away, walk through the rental to reconfirm you've collected all of your things. Make sure to check closets, dressers, garages, and bathrooms for hidden treasure. Clean the refrigerator and take any leftovers home.
  • Go through the property one final time and keep an eye out for damage. We suggest walking through with the host whenever you can. If the host isn't available, ensure that you take photos of the property to record its condition.
  • After your trip, leave feedback! Hosts rely on excellent ratings to stimulate new reservations. They'll be grateful for your feedback. Alternatively, if something wasn't as described, other vacationers will be thankful you shared your experience find their best vacation rental. Remember to be objective. If something fell short of expectations, consider whether the manager could control the issue, and if so, whether they responded reasonably to solve it.
